Output 666bacfd23c7ff72b135b1976eeacde838ad9fdb071b394c87e62efc14803599:76

value
783
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b16ce388edaf5a6e9886246f17c06baf357a162c96b16a5d3f96599301723e4
address
bc1phvtvuwywmt66d6vgvfr0zlqxhte40gtze943dfwnl9jejvqhy0jqpk66vx
transaction
666bacfd23c7ff72b135b1976eeacde838ad9fdb071b394c87e62efc14803599
confirmations
16470
spent
true